2025-09-16 20:48:14 +0000 UTCCaine's adventure ideas starting at 4:56 are references to "Charlie and the chocolate factory" by Roald Dahl, "Contra" the 1987 arcade game (according to the fan wiki, i didn't get that one on my own), and "a boy and his dog" by Harlan Ellison. That is not the first Harlan Ellison reference in this series, as the creator of TADC said Caine himself is partially inspired by the sentient computer AM from "I have no mouth and I must scream"
